Barcelona Chair






My last model had a simple cartoon style, so this time I wanted to model something a bit more detailed and realistic.
I began with a plane, I subdivided it and used proportional editing to create a mound, I then used two array modifiers to duplicate my shape making sure to merge them.



I inset and created small holes in the mesh for the buttons. I extruded the hole into a circle and shaped it into a button. I duplicated the button and used snap and merge to position the duplicated buttons.


I created a bevel and extruded the edges between the mounds to create the leather folds. Next I extruded the edges of the plain to finish creating the leather pillow. I used a lattice to deform the pillow into a more realistic shape. I duplicated the pillow and positioned them both to form the bulk of the chair.


I extruded a cube while using a mirror modifier to create the legs of the chair.


I duplicated part of the legs to form loops I manipulated to form the leather strap. Finally I used an array to duplicate the strap.


Using the node material editor I made a leather material and a chrome material. I used a wooden floor texture for the floor and a couple of spot lights to form my final rendered scene you can see above.
